LLC Search: What Individuals Need to Know

When looking to create plus research an Limited Liability Company, understanding how to conduct a effective LLC inquiry is essential. An LLC, which is limited liability company, is a popular business structure that offers individual asset protection to its owners while permitting for flexible management options. Conducting an LLC search enables potential business owners to verify the name of their proposed company, ensuring it is distinct and not previously in use by another entity. This step is vital to avoid possible legal issues and disputes with existing businesses.

In order to perform an Limited Liability Company inquiry, you can make use of the resources offered by the State Secretary in your respective state. Most states have an online database where you can input your preferred LLC name and check its availability. This search often provides additional details, such as the condition of existing LLCs, the identities of registered agents, and the formal filing date. Familiarizing yourself with these resources can facilitate the formation process and assist in making educated business decisions.
